The Ethereum Foundation has recently redefined the role of Layer 2 (L2) networks within the Ethereum ecosystem. Rather than focusing solely on scaling solutions, the foundation now emphasizes the importance of offering unique features on these second-layer solutions. This shift in perspective aims to diversify the capabilities of Ethereum and provide users with specialized applications, non-EVM functions, advanced privacy guarantees, ultra-low latency, and unique pricing mechanisms that may not be available on the base layer.

According to the Ethereum Foundation, Ethereum remains a leading programmable blockchain with high levels of adoption, developer attention, decentralization, resilience, and reliability. While the main network continues to pursue scaling solutions through zero-knowledge (ZK) technologies, the importance of L2 networks in providing additional features and functionalities cannot be overlooked. Many L2 networks already offer advanced privacy features, ultra-low latency, and other unique capabilities that enhance the ecosystem.

The primary goal of L2 networks now lies in creating distinctive features, flexible services, proprietary market strategies, and zones of control to complement the base layer. By offering these unique attributes, L2 networks not only strengthen the overall Ethereum ecosystem but also attract more users and developers to the platform.

Depending on individual needs and preferences, projects can establish different relationships with the base layer. Those looking for maximum integration may opt for synchronous composability, interoperability, shared liquidity, full decentralization, and native rollups. In a recent statement, Ethereum co-founder Vitalik Buterin highlighted the importance of viewing L2 solutions as a spectrum of possibilities rather than a one-size-fits-all approach.

Moving forward, the Ethereum Foundation plans to invest in technologies that enable L2 networks to seamlessly extend the core properties of the base layer while maintaining security and liquidity access. Key focus areas include scaling L1 without compromising decentralization, enhancing privacy and security features on L2s, improving liquidity on the base layer, researching native rollups for trustless verification, and collaborating with L2Beat to monitor security properties.

One of the main challenges identified by the Ethereum Foundation is fragmentation within the ecosystem. To address this issue, the foundation aims to work closely with projects to improve interoperability and create a more streamlined user experience and development process.
